Diocese of Hålogaland
The Diocese of Hålogaland (Norwegian: Hålogaland bispedømme) was a diocese in the Church of Norway. The Diocese covered the Lutheran Church of Norway churches located within all of Northern Norway (including Nordland, Troms, Finnmark, and Svalbard). The diocese was headquartered in Tromsø at the Tromsø Cathedral.
